Khertauli Population - Muzaffarnagar, Uttar Pradesh

Khertauli is a small village located in Khatauli Tehsil of Muzaffarnagar district, Uttar Pradesh with total 28 families residing. The Khertauli village has population of 138 of which 71 are males while 67 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Khertauli village population of children with age 0-6 is 18 which makes up 13.04 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Khertauli village is 944 which is higher than Uttar Pradesh state average of 912. Child Sex Ratio for the Khertauli as per census is 2600, higher than Uttar Pradesh average of 902.

Khertauli village has lower literacy rate compared to Uttar Pradesh. In 2011, literacy rate of Khertauli village was 58.33 % compared to 67.68 % of Uttar Pradesh. In Khertauli Male literacy stands at 75.76 % while female literacy rate was 37.04 %.

Caste Factor

In Khertauli village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 94.20 % of total population in Khertauli village. The village Khertauli curr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Khertauli village out of total population, 69 were engaged in work activities. 89.86 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 10.14 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 69 workers engaged in Main Work, 20 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 36 were Agricultural labourer.
